Checking out something on Amazon this came up and I was shocked.
I know we've talked about tallit for woman on here many times and this one at first glace seems appropriate, defiantly wouldn't be mistaken for a man's tallis. But then I looked closer.............
And read more (you can see it here at Amazon)
This Tallit comes in English Scriptures.with a Hebrew prayer on the collar. Ancient Messianic Symbol printed on the four corners with 4 different scriptures on each corner. The Atarah (The Collar)has the Messianic Symbol in gold mettalic on both sides and has a Messianic prayer in Hebrew which says: "Blessed are you O' Lord King of the Universe Who has fulfilled all of the law through Yeshua the Messiah and has covered us with His righteousness".
Huh??
This New Covenant prayer shawl has much meaning for the believer in Yeshua as compared to the traditional Jewish prayer shawl that teaches us that we receive righteousness and the covenant blessings through committing our heart to receive righteousness through the laws of Moses. The TzitTzit (Fringes) has the blue thread included representing the Messiah.
I was surprised by this and went in search of the man who designed this. And found something even more disconcerting.
G-ds Holy Ark of the covenant is for Sale. And ON SALE~
Am I the only one disturbed by this?
